Getting Started with Thunder VPN
First things first, downloading and installing Thunder VPN is a breeze. Available on both Android and iOS, the app is lightweight and doesn't eat up much storage space on your device. Once you have it installed, you're greeted with a clean and straightforward interface that even a novice can navigate without any hiccups.
With just a single tap, you can connect to a VPN server. The app automatically selects the optimal server for you, but you also have the option to choose from a variety of locations if you have specific needs. Whether you're trying to watch a show that's only available in the UK or just want to browse securely, Thunder VPN has got you covered.
Speed and Performance
One of the major selling points of any VPN is how it affects your internet speed. I was pleasantly surprised to find that Thunder VPN lived up to its name. The connection was fast, and I didn't experience any noticeable lag while streaming videos or downloading files. Of course, speeds can vary depending on the server location and your own internet connection, but overall, it performed admirably.
Another thing worth mentioning is the connection stability. During my testing, I didn't encounter any random disconnections, which is a common issue with some other VPN services. The app maintained a solid connection throughout my usage, which is a huge plus.
Security Features
Security is a top priority for any VPN user, and Thunder VPN doesn't skimp in this department. It uses strong encryption to keep your data safe from prying eyes. Whether you're on a public Wi-Fi network or just want to ensure your privacy at home, knowing that your data is encrypted provides peace of mind.
However, it's worth noting that Thunder VPN is a free service, and like many free VPNs, it may not offer the same level of security features as a paid version. Still, for a free app, it does an admirable job of keeping your online activities under wraps.
User Experience
The user experience with Thunder VPN is quite satisfying. The app runs smoothly and doesn't bombard you with ads, which is a relief. You can easily switch servers, and the app provides clear information about your connection status and server location.
One thing I appreciated is the lack of registration or login requirements. You can use the app anonymously without having to hand over any personal information, which is a nice touch for privacy-conscious users.
